Many Zelda games have wonderful endings, but stop short of total resolution so there will be continuity between that game and the next, such as Demise's curse or Ganon's survival. WW's ending still blows me away. The very fact that Ganon can only be destroyed at the expense of all of Hyrule is sadly poetic, yet also full of hope.

It's not my favorite game, but I'd say Link's Awakening has the best ending. Journeying to wake up the Wind Fish, only to realize that everything and everyone is part of its dream, and will cease to exist when the fish wakes up? Very poignant.

Link's Awakening. It's the only game with a truly tragic ending, and makes you question the ethics of Link's (and by extension your) decision. And yet it manages to stay bittersweet and beautiful as well.
